What Are the Various Types of Loafers and When Should You Wear Them?

When considering what loafers to pick, one might wonder about the various styles available and their suitable settings. Traditional penny loafers offer versatility, appropriate for casual as well as semi-formal environments, cementing their place as a wardrobe essential. Meanwhile, tassel loafers lend an air of sophistication and are ideal for dressier occasions, such as formal celebrations or professional occasions. For a laid-back aesthetic, driving loafers offer comfort and style, ideal for leisurely outings or relaxed social events.

In addition, the Belgian-style loafer, with its signature decorative bow, is yet another elegant choice, frequently chosen for dressier settings. Finally, the suede loafer, while trendy, is better suited to informal settings, as it is generally less resilient. Each option offers its own advantage, helping men identify the right choice based on the event's dress code and personal preference.

How to Choose the Best Material for Your Loafers

How does one determine the ideal material for loafers? The selection of material considerably influences both aesthetics and functionality. Typical choices consist of leather, suede, and synthetic materials. Leather, particularly full-grain, offers durability and a timeless look, making it appropriate for formal occasions. Suede, on the other hand, delivers a softer texture and a more casual aesthetic, well-suited for relaxed settings.

Synthetic fabrics can replicate the look of leather while frequently being more cost-effective and simpler to care for. When choosing a material, climate is an important factor to keep in mind; breathable choices work best in warmer settings, while denser materials tend to perform better in cooler climates. Beyond that, one's daily habits matter greatly—people who lead an active lifestyle may gravitate toward materials that hold up well under frequent use. At the end of the day, the most suitable material is determined by personal aesthetics, purpose, and how much upkeep one is willing to commit to.

Finding the Perfect Fit for Your Loafers: Sizing and Comfort

Selecting the proper fit for loafers is vital for both comfort and style. Proper sizing guarantees that the shoe does not slip or squeeze, enabling a comfortable walk. It is important to assess both the length and width of your foot, as different brands follow their own sizing guidelines. A correctly sized loafer should fit closely without excessive pressure; there should be little to no heel movement while still allowing for slight movement in the toe area.

Moreover, testing loafers with the kind of socks intended for use can impact the fit. These shoes may stretch over time, so choosing a size that accounts for slight expansion is recommended. When in doubt, opt for a slightly larger size, as padding inserts can offer extra padding and ease. In the end, finding the perfect fit not only elevates your style but also encourages long-lasting wear.

Answers to Your Most Common Questions

Is It Okay to Wear Loafers With Socks or Without Socks?

Loafers may be styled with or without socks, depending on the occasion and personal style. Choosing to wear them without socks achieves a relaxed and pertinent details casual vibe, while pairing them with socks offers a more polished and formal appearance.

How Do I Clean and Maintain My Loafers?

To keep your loafers clean and well-maintained, consistently wipe them down with a soft cloth, apply a suitable shoe cleaner for the material, apply a quality conditioner to leather types, and keep them stored in a cool, dry location to maintain their shape and quality.

Are Loafers Suitable for Formal Events?

Loafers can be ideal for formal events, notably when constructed with high-quality materials and combined with tailored attire. Their sleek design naturally complements formal outfits, making them a sophisticated alternative to classic formal shoes.

How Long Does a Quality Pair of Loafers Typically Last?

A reliable pair of loafers usually lasts between three to five years, based on factors such as quality, usage, and maintenance. Consistent maintenance can considerably increase their durability, maintaining both comfort and appearance over time.

Are Loafers Able to Be Resoled or Repaired?

Certainly, loafers may be repaired or resoled, based on their build quality and materials. Skilled cobblers can frequently revive them to a like-new condition, extending their lifespan and maintaining their aesthetic appeal.
